The solubilities of paracetamol and ibuprofen were determined in two different ionic liquids at temperatures of 298.15 K, 308.15 K, 318.15 K, 328.15 K, and 338.15 K. The ionic liquids selected were 1-butyl-3-methylimidazolium hexafluorophosphate [BMIM][PF6] and 1-hexyl-3-methylimidazolium hexafluorophosphate [HMIM][PF6]. In addition, solubility data for paracetamol and ibuprofen in water are reported at the same temperatures extending the data commonly reported in pharmaceutical reference texts. For all solvents the concentration of drug in solution was determined by UV spectrophotometry.
